Directions
- Cook the pasta according to package instructions. Drain and set aside.
- While the pasta cooks, heat olive oil in a large skillet over medium heat.
- Season the chicken with salt and pepper, then sauté until golden brown and cooked through. Remove from skillet and slice or cube.
- In the same skillet, add more oil if needed, then sauté garlic and onion until fragrant and soft.
- Add chopped asparagus and cook for 35 minutes until tender-crisp.
- Pour in chicken broth and bring to a simmer, scraping up any brown bits.
- Stir in the cream and bring to a low simmer. Cook until slightly thickened.
- Add the cooked chicken back to the skillet, along with Parmesan cheese. Stir until melted and combined.
- Toss in the cooked pasta and mix until evenly coated. Adjust seasoning with salt, pepper, and lemon zest or juice if using.
- Garnish with chopped parsley and more Parmesan before serving.

Variations
- Lighten It Up: Use half-and-half or Greek yogurt instead of heavy cream.
- Add Greens: Stir in spinach or arugula at the end for extra nutrition.
- Go Gluten-Free: Use gluten-free pasta to suit dietary needs.
- Make It Spicy: Add crushed red pepper flakes or a pinch of cayenne.
- Cheese Swap: Try Pecorino Romano or a touch of cream cheese for a different flavor profile.
storage/reheating
Store leftovers in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3 days.
Reheat gently on the stove or in the microwave with a splash of milk or broth to loosen the sauce. Avoid boiling to prevent the sauce from separating.
FAQs
Can I use a different vegetable instead of asparagus?
Yes, broccoli, peas, spinach, or zucchini all work well in this dish.
What pasta shape is best for this recipe?
Fettuccine, penne, or rotini hold the sauce well, but any pasta you love will work.
Can I use leftover cooked chicken?
Absolutely. Add it to the sauce during the final steps just to warm it through.
How do I prevent the cream sauce from curdling?
Keep the heat on low when adding cream and avoid boiling after it’s added.
Can I make this dish ahead of time?
Yes, though it’s best fresh. You can prep the components separately and assemble just before serving.
Is this dish freezer-friendly?
It’s not ideal for freezing, as cream sauces can separate upon reheating.
What can I use instead of heavy cream?
Half-and-half, evaporated milk, or unsweetened non-dairy creamers can work in a pinch.
How do I make it vegetarian?
Skip the chicken and add extra veggies or mushrooms for a hearty vegetarian option.
Can I add wine to the sauce?
Yes, a splash of dry white wine before adding cream adds great depth of flavor.
Is lemon necessary?
No, but a little lemon zest or juice brightens the dish and balances the richness.
